E11
Wiser by Drayton Real-Time Clock or Schedule Data Error

Wiser Room Thermostat shows E11 and the app indicates a clock or schedule error; timed programs do not run correctly.

Possible Causes

Corrupted schedule data in thermostat or Heat HubR, RTC drift or failure, Firmware bug affecting timekeeping, Loss of sync with internet time server

How to Fix / Troubleshooting

Safety: No mains work required.

  • Check internet connection: Ensure the Wiser Heat HubR is connected to your router and has internet access so it can sync time.
  • Resync time: In the Wiser app, toggle off and on any setting that forces a time sync (e.g. change time zone then change back) or simply reboot the Heat HubR by isolating power for 30 seconds.
  • Clear and recreate schedules: Delete the affected room's schedule in the app and recreate it from scratch.
  • Firmware update: Check for and apply any available firmware updates via the app.

If E11 persists and schedules still misbehave, the internal RTC or memory may be faulty. Replacement of the Heat HubR or thermostat (depending on where schedules are stored) may be required.
